+/**
+ * \file
+ *
+ * This file describes the worker structure that holds a list of
+ * pending requests and handles them.
+ */
+
+#ifndef DAEMON_WORKER_H
+#define DAEMON_WORKER_H
+
+#include "util/netevent.h"
+#include "util/locks.h"
+#include "util/alloc.h"
+#include "util/data/msgreply.h"
+#include "util/data/msgparse.h"
+#include "daemon/stats.h"
+#include "util/module.h"
+struct listen_dnsport;
+struct outside_network;
+struct config_file;
+struct daemon;
+struct listen_port;
+struct ub_randstate;
+struct regional;
+struct tube;
+struct daemon_remote;
+
+/** worker commands */
+enum worker_commands {
+ /** make the worker quit */
+ worker_cmd_quit,
+ /** obtain statistics */
+ worker_cmd_stats,
+ /** obtain statistics without statsclear */
+ worker_cmd_stats_noreset,
+ /** execute remote control command */
+ worker_cmd_remote
+};
+
+/**
+ * Structure holding working information for unbound.
+ * Holds globally visible information.
+ */
+struct worker {
+ /** the thread number (in daemon array). First in struct for debug. */
+ int thread_num;
+ /** global shared daemon structure */
+ struct daemon* daemon;
+ /** thread id */
+ ub_thread_t thr_id;
+ /** pipe, for commands for this worker */
+ struct tube* cmd;
+ /** the event base this worker works with */
+ struct comm_base* base;
+ /** the frontside listening interface where request events come in */
+ struct listen_dnsport* front;
+ /** the backside outside network interface to the auth servers */
+ struct outside_network* back;
+ /** ports to be used by this worker. */
+ int* ports;
+ /** number of ports for this worker */
+ int numports;
+ /** the signal handler */
+ struct comm_signal* comsig;
+ /** commpoint to listen to commands. */
+ struct comm_point* cmd_com;
+ /** timer for statistics */
+ struct comm_timer* stat_timer;
+
+ /** random() table for this worker. */
+ struct ub_randstate* rndstate;
+ /** do we need to restart or quit (on signal) */
+ int need_to_exit;
+ /** allocation cache for this thread */
+ struct alloc_cache alloc;
+ /** per thread statistics */
+ struct server_stats stats;
+ /** thread scratch regional */
+ struct regional* scratchpad;
+
+ /** module environment passed to modules, changed for this thread */
+ struct module_env env;
+};

+/**
+ * Create the worker structure. Bare bones version, zeroed struct,
+ * with backpointers only. Use worker_init on it later.
+ * @param daemon: the daemon that this worker thread is part of.
+ * @param id: the thread number from 0.. numthreads-1.
+ * @param ports: the ports it is allowed to use, array.
+ * @param n: the number of ports.
+ * @return: the new worker or NULL on alloc failure.
+ */
+struct worker* worker_create(struct daemon* daemon, int id, int* ports, int n);
+
+/**
+ * Initialize worker.
+ * Allocates event base, listens to ports
+ * @param worker: worker to initialize, created with worker_create.
+ * @param cfg: configuration settings.
+ * @param ports: list of shared query ports.
+ * @param do_sigs: if true, worker installs signal handlers.
+ * @return: false on error.
+ */
+int worker_init(struct worker* worker, struct config_file *cfg,
+ struct listen_port* ports, int do_sigs);
+
+/**
+ * Make worker work.
+ */
+void worker_work(struct worker* worker);
+
+/**
+ * Delete worker.
+ */
+void worker_delete(struct worker* worker);
+
+/**
+ * Send a command to a worker. Uses blocking writes.
+ * @param worker: worker to send command to.
+ * @param cmd: command to send.
+ */
+void worker_send_cmd(struct worker* worker, enum worker_commands cmd);
+
+/**
+ * Worker signal handler function. User argument is the worker itself.
+ * @param sig: signal number.
+ * @param arg: the worker (main worker) that handles signals.
+ */
+void worker_sighandler(int sig, void* arg);
+
+/**
+ * Worker service routine to send serviced queries to authoritative servers.
+ * @param qname: query name. (host order)
+ * @param qnamelen: length in bytes of qname, including trailing 0.
+ * @param qtype: query type. (host order)
+ * @param qclass: query class. (host order)
+ * @param flags: host order flags word, with opcode and CD bit.
+ * @param dnssec: if set, EDNS record will have DO bit set.
+ * @param want_dnssec: signatures needed.
+ * @param addr: where to.
+ * @param addrlen: length of addr.
+ * @param zone: wireformat dname of the zone.
+ * @param zonelen: length of zone name.
+ * @param q: wich query state to reactivate upon return.
+ * @return: false on failure (memory or socket related). no query was
+ * sent.
+ */
+struct outbound_entry* worker_send_query(uint8_t* qname, size_t qnamelen,
+ uint16_t qtype, uint16_t qclass, uint16_t flags, int dnssec,
+ int want_dnssec, struct sockaddr_storage* addr, socklen_t addrlen,
+ uint8_t* zone, size_t zonelen, struct module_qstate* q);
+
+/**
+ * process control messages from the main thread. Frees the control
+ * command message.
+ * @param tube: tube control message came on.
+ * @param msg: message contents. Is freed.
+ * @param len: length of message.
+ * @param error: if error (NETEVENT_*) happened.
+ * @param arg: user argument
+ */
+void worker_handle_control_cmd(struct tube* tube, uint8_t* msg, size_t len,
+ int error, void* arg);
+
+/** handles callbacks from listening event interface */
+int worker_handle_request(struct comm_point* c, void* arg, int error,
+ struct comm_reply* repinfo);
+
+/** process incoming replies from the network */
+int worker_handle_reply(struct comm_point* c, void* arg, int error,
+ struct comm_reply* reply_info);
+
+/** process incoming serviced query replies from the network */
+int worker_handle_service_reply(struct comm_point* c, void* arg, int error,
+ struct comm_reply* reply_info);
+
+/** cleanup the cache to remove all rrset IDs from it, arg is worker */
+void worker_alloc_cleanup(void* arg);
+
+/**
+ * Init worker stats - includes server_stats_init, outside network and mesh.
+ * @param worker: the worker to init
+ */
+void worker_stats_clear(struct worker* worker);
+
+/** statistics timer callback handler */
+void worker_stat_timer_cb(void* arg);
+
+/** probe timer callback handler */
+void worker_probe_timer_cb(void* arg);
+
+#endif /* DAEMON_WORKER_H */
